Battery storage investment in India is expected to cross $1 billion in 2025; however, high financing costs remain a challenge, according to a recent report by the International Energy Agency (IEA).

Battery storage investment in India stands out, and is expected to surpass $1 billion in 2025." The report also shared that globally, investment in battery storage grew by 45 per cent in 2024 compared to the previous year.

At the heart of this momentum is the strategic push by the Government of India and various state authorities, backed by institutions like SECI, NTPC, and SJVN, to advance energy storage solutions. A landmark initiative includes the approval of Viability Gap Funding for 13,200 MWh of battery energy storage systems by 2030-31.
